During the wake of your USADA report, Armstrong was stripped of all of his aggressive cycling results, such as the seven Tour de France wins, and was banned from participating in competitive sporting activities. Armstrong admitted to his intensive PED-use in a very nationally televised interview with Oprah Winfrey in January 2013.

Until his 2013 admission, Armstrong continually denied utilizing unlawful general performance-maximizing medicine and described himself as one of the most tested athlete on the planet.[fifteen] Having said that, a 1999 urine sample showed traces of corticosteroid; a health-related certificate confirmed he employed an authorized product for saddle sores which contained the material.
